Common Issues with Bifold Doors

Before we dive into the repair process, it's important to recognize the typical concerns that can impact bifold doors. Some of the most common issues include:
Misaligned or loose hinges: If the hinges are not correctly lined up or are loose, it can cause the doors to sag, rub, or bind, making it hard to open or close them.Worn-out or broken rollers: The rollers on bifold doors can break with time, triggering the doors to end up being stuck or tough to move.Track problems: If the track is damaged or clogged, it can avoid the doors from moving smoothly, causing them to bind or stick.Door frame problems: If the door frame is harmed or deformed, it can impact the alignment and movement of the bifold doors.
Fixing Bifold Doors: A Step-by-Step Guide

Fixing bifold doors needs some standard tools and a little persistence. Here's a detailed guide to assist you get begun:
Remove the doors: Before you begin fixing the bifold doors, eliminate them from the frame to access the hinges, rollers, and track.Examine the hinges: Check the hinges for any indications of wear or damage. If the hinges are loose, tighten them. If they are damaged, replace them with new ones.Replace the rollers: If the rollers are worn out or damaged, replace them with brand-new ones. Make certain to pick rollers that match the initial ones in regards to size and product.Tidy the track: Clean the track of any particles or dust that might be avoiding the doors from moving smoothly.Inspect the door frame: Inspect the door frame for any signs of damage or warping. If the frame is damaged, repair or replace it before re-installing the bifold doors.Reinstall the doors: Once you have completed the repairs, reinstall the bifold doors and test them to ensure they are working smoothly.

Preventing Future Problems

To prevent future problems with your bifold doors, here are some suggestions:
Regular upkeep: Regularly tidy and maintain the bifold doors to avoid dust and debris from collecting.Check the doors regularly: Check the doors routinely for any signs of wear or damage.Utilize a door stop: Use a door stop to prevent the doors from being pushed or pulled too far, which can cause damage to the hinges or rollers.
Regularly Asked Questions

Q: Can I repair bifold doors myself?A: Yes, you can repair bifold doors yourself with standard tools and a little persistence. However, if the problem is intricate or you're not comfy with the repair procedure, it's recommended to employ a professional.

Q: How typically should I clean and keep my bifold doors?A: It's suggested to tidy and maintain your bifold doors regularly, preferably every 6-12 months.

Q: Can I replace the rollers on my bifold doors?A: Yes, you can replace the rollers on your bifold doors. Make certain to select rollers that match the initial ones in regards to size and material.

Q: How much does it cost to repair bifold doors?A: The expense of repairing bifold doors depends on the kind of repair, materials needed, and labor costs. Typically, it can cost anywhere from ₤ 50 to ₤ 500 or more.
